The procurement is for the supply, installation, commissioning, and technical support of a Seapath 385 Inertial Navigation System (INS) with an MGC-R3 Compass for the RRS Discovery research vessel. This system will replace the failed and obsolete Seapath Digital GPS system currently onboard. The required goods and services include: Delivery of the Seapath 385 INS and MGC-R3 Compass, including all necessary hardware, software, and documentation. Installation and commissioning of the system by Kongsberg-qualified personnel. Technical support for integration, calibration, and sea trials to ensure the system is fully operational and meets the vessel's requirements. All equipment and services must be fully compatible with the existing Kongsberg navigation suite on the vessel. The total contract value is $197,332 USD (excluding VAT). The supplier, Kongsberg Discovery A/S, is the original equipment manufacturer and the only provider able to deliver a technically compliant and compatible solution. The procurement ensures operational continuity for scientific missions and avoids the risks associated with using non-OEM alternatives. Delivery and installation will be scheduled to prevent disruption to planned research operations.
